Output 8c7b40588ca328a91de197649744f1767421dc20396c3ab452717bd6fe485648:1

value
25332830647
script pubkey
OP_0 OP_PUSHBYTES_20 52fc8e3c51273d48f4e197718209278362a1e121
address
tb1q2t7gu0z3yu753a8pjaccyzf8sd32rcfp4uzum9
transaction
8c7b40588ca328a91de197649744f1767421dc20396c3ab452717bd6fe485648